Event Description:

For the past 4 years, Waterkeeper has been leading a re-forestation effort in Ellicott Creek Park, and with the help of our dedicated volunteers, we have planted 100’s of trees and shrubs.  This upcoming volunteer event will be the final plating of the season and will also conclude our multi-year reforestation effort at Ellicott Creek Park.

Our goal for this planting event is to transform a mowed area of shoreline into a more productive riparian habitat by planting 18 bare-root trees and 124 container shrubs.  We will begin with a brief planting demonstration before splitting into small groups to plant the trees.  After the trees are planted, we’ll move on to planting the shrubs and then mulching and watering.  The planting area is in an area of the park that is currently being mowed, so access should be easy for planting.  Please wear proper footwear for planting trees/shrubs and consider bringing a water bottle.
